The ESP and ABS can fail with various BMW models

BMW is recalling 2,252 vehicles of the 2, 5, 7, i5, i7, IX1/X1, IX2/X2, X5, X5M, X6, X6M, X7, and XM model series manufactured between 2022 and 2024 to authorised workshops worldwide. The reason for the recall is that a defective weld seam on the servomotor can break under high brake pressure and the brake force assistance including ESP and ABS can fail.

In an authorised workshop, the brake’s hydraulic unit is replaced.

The Kraftfahrt-Bundesamt (KBA) monitors the recall under the reference number “14325R“. The internal manufacturer code is “0034940200“.

What should an owner do if there's a recall?

Please note that the recall may not apply to all vehicles produced in a given period. If you think your car might be affected, you should immediately contact a dealer or workshop officially authorised to perform repairs on behalf of the manufacturer and ask for the details. You can use our sample request text. After reporting the vehicle's VIN code, you will find out if the defect is present on your car, or if it has already been resolved by the previous owner if the car was purchased second-hand.
